What is HashiCorp?

HashiCorp says provenance is the moat, and Packer is the first product to actually ship it.

The strategic claim and its first concrete delivery arrived a week apart. HCP Terraform was positioned outright as the control plane for AI agents that author and apply infrastructure themselves, with provenance, policy, identity, isolation and audit as the product. Packer v1.16.0 then shipped native SLSA provenance generation and verification for machine images, plus HCL2 additions for provisioners and variables. Underneath, Consul Enterprise 2.0 accepts CyberArk Workload Identity Manager as an external mesh CA, AzureRM provider 5.0 reached GA with opt-in preflight validation, and Terraform gained workspace and Stacks restore.

What is TypeDB?

Query caching and type renaming land, then three patches to make the schema engine hold.

TypeDB is iterating fast on the 3.12 line — four releases in five weeks. The substantive work arrived in 3.12.0 and 3.12.2: pre-created UUIDs for users in distributed deployments, exposed RocksDB memory tuning, a three-stage parse/translate/compile query cache, and the ability to rename entity, relation and attribute types. The two releases since have been fixes against the schema engine, most recently import rejections caused by coincidental combinations of inherited constraints.

◆ Where it's heading

Every product line is being re-pointed at the same question: who or what made this change, and what constrained it. Consul anchors mesh trust in PKI the security team already runs rather than its own; Terraform sells enforcement rather than authoring; Packer now attests what it builds. The consistent concession is that generating configuration is no longer defensible on its own, so the durable position is verification and audit of output regardless of who produced it.

◆ Prediction

Expect provenance and attestation to propagate to the remaining build and deploy surfaces — Vault and Boundary are the obvious next holders of identity and audit in this story — and expect agent-authored changes to become a first-class actor type in policy rather than an afterthought.

◆ Where it's heading

Two threads are running at once. One is performance and operability — splitting the query cache so string-identical queries skip re-parsing, and giving operators shared memory limits across databases. The other is schema mutability: renaming types and relaxing schemas are newer capabilities, and the bug reports clustering around inherited constraints, ownership specializations and independent attributes suggest that surface is still settling. The 3.11.5 driver cutoff shows the project is willing to break compatibility to move.

◆ Prediction

Expect continued patch releases against schema relaxation and import paths before the next minor; the inherited-constraint fixes have arrived in successive versions rather than all at once.
